Home
last modified time | relevance | path

Searched refs:CPN (Results 1 – 6 of 6) sorted by relevance

/freebsd/contrib/llvm-project/llvm/lib/Analysis/
H A DCaptureTracking.cpp379 if (auto *CPN = dyn_cast<ConstantPointerNull>(I->getOperand(OtherIdx))) { in DetermineUseCaptureKind() local
383 if (CPN->getType()->getAddressSpace() == 0) in DetermineUseCaptureKind()
H A DBasicAliasAnalysis.cpp1571 if (const ConstantPointerNull *CPN = dyn_cast<ConstantPointerNull>(O1)) in aliasCheck() local
1572 if (!NullPointerIsDefined(&F, CPN->getType()->getAddressSpace())) in aliasCheck()
1574 if (const ConstantPointerNull *CPN = dyn_cast<ConstantPointerNull>(O2)) in aliasCheck() local
1575 if (!NullPointerIsDefined(&F, CPN->getType()->getAddressSpace())) in aliasCheck()
H A DMemoryBuiltins.cpp821 ObjectSizeOffsetVisitor::visitConstantPointerNull(ConstantPointerNull &CPN) { in visitConstantPointerNull() argument
829 if (Options.NullIsUnknownSize || CPN.getType()->getAddressSpace()) in visitConstantPointerNull()
/freebsd/contrib/llvm-project/llvm/lib/IR/
H A DFunction.cpp613 auto *CPN = ConstantPointerNull::get(PointerType::get(getContext(), 0)); in deleteBodyImpl() local
614 Op<0>().set(CPN); in deleteBodyImpl()
615 Op<1>().set(CPN); in deleteBodyImpl()
616 Op<2>().set(CPN); in deleteBodyImpl()
2002 auto *CPN = ConstantPointerNull::get(PointerType::get(getContext(), 0)); in allocHungoffUselist() local
2003 Op<0>().set(CPN); in allocHungoffUselist()
2004 Op<1>().set(CPN); in allocHungoffUselist()
2005 Op<2>().set(CPN); in allocHungoffUselist()
/freebsd/contrib/llvm-project/llvm/lib/Transforms/Scalar/
H A DRewriteStatepointsForGC.cpp481 auto *CPN = ConstantPointerNull::get(cast<PointerType>(I->getType())); in findBaseDefiningValue() local
482 Cache[I] = CPN; in findBaseDefiningValue()
483 setKnownBase(CPN, /* IsKnownBase */true, KnownBases); in findBaseDefiningValue()
484 return CPN; in findBaseDefiningValue()
2107 Constant *CPN; in relocationViaAlloca() local
2109 CPN = ConstantAggregateZero::get(AT); in relocationViaAlloca()
2111 CPN = ConstantPointerNull::get(cast<PointerType>(AT)); in relocationViaAlloca()
2112 new StoreInst(CPN, AI, IP); in relocationViaAlloca()
/freebsd/contrib/llvm-project/llvm/lib/Target/Hexagon/
H A DHexagonISelLowering.cpp1132 ConstantPoolSDNode *CPN = cast<ConstantPoolSDNode>(Op); in LowerConstantPool() local
1135 if (auto *CV = dyn_cast<ConstantVector>(CPN->getConstVal())) { in LowerConstantPool()
1149 Align Alignment = CPN->getAlign(); in LowerConstantPool()
1155 if (CPN->isMachineConstantPoolEntry()) in LowerConstantPool()
1156 T = DAG.getTargetConstantPool(CPN->getMachineCPVal(), ValTy, Alignment, in LowerConstantPool()
1161 T = DAG.getTargetConstantPool(CPN->getConstVal(), ValTy, Alignment, Offset, in LowerConstantPool()